What Are the Best Alternatives to Fluoride Toothpaste?

Choosing a toothpaste that aligns with personal health preferences has led to increased interest in non-fluoride options. Fluoride-free toothpaste relies on alternative active ingredients to clean teeth and promote remineralization. While fluoride is the long-established standard for cavity prevention, a variety of effective alternatives now exist for individuals seeking to avoid this mineral. These modern formulations are designed to achieve comparable outcomes in oral hygiene and enamel protection. The decision to use an alternative is often driven by specific health concerns or a preference for ingredients that mimic the tooth’s natural composition.

Reasons for Seeking Non-Fluoride Toothpastes

A primary motivation for seeking non-fluoride products centers on the risk of dental fluorosis, particularly in young children. Fluorosis is a cosmetic condition resulting from overexposure to fluoride during early tooth development, causing white streaks or discoloration on the enamel. Since children often lack the motor skills to spit effectively and tend to swallow toothpaste, parents frequently choose fluoride-free options as a precautionary measure to eliminate this risk.

Concerns about systemic exposure are also a factor for many adults who prefer to limit the ingestion of any substance, even in small amounts. These individuals often prefer a more natural or holistic approach to personal care, opting for formulations with fewer synthetic chemicals or additives. Some consumers are also sensitive to fluoride compounds, experiencing irritation or allergic reactions in the mouth, making non-fluoride toothpaste a necessity.

Regional differences in water supplies can also influence the choice. People who live in areas with community water fluoridation may feel they are already receiving sufficient systemic fluoride exposure. They might choose a non-fluoride toothpaste to avoid excessive or cumulative intake. This decision helps balance exposure from all sources, including the water they drink.

Key Active Ingredients Replacing Fluoride

Modern non-fluoride toothpastes utilize innovative compounds to strengthen enamel and combat decay. Nano-Hydroxyapatite (Nano-HAp) is one of the most prominent alternatives. Nano-HAp is a synthetic version of the calcium phosphate mineral that constitutes about 97% of tooth enamel. Because its particles are nanosized, this material can physically integrate into the tooth structure, filling microscopic fissures and repairing demineralized areas. This biomimetic action promotes remineralization by supplying the building blocks of enamel directly to the tooth surface.

Another widely used ingredient is Xylitol, a natural sugar alcohol that targets the bacteria responsible for decay. Xylitol cannot be metabolized by Streptococcus mutans, the primary cavity-causing bacteria, which effectively starves them and disrupts their energy production. This mechanism reduces the amount of acid the bacteria produce, maintaining a more neutral pH balance in the mouth. Xylitol is frequently incorporated into toothpastes for its anti-cariogenic properties.

A third category involves various Calcium Phosphate Technologies, which deliver bioavailable calcium and phosphate ions directly to the tooth surface. Examples include Casein Phosphopeptide–Amorphous Calcium Phosphate (CPP-ACP, often marketed as Recaldent) and Calcium Sodium Phosphosilicate (Novamin or bioactive glass). These compounds promote the natural repair of enamel by ensuring that the saliva is supersaturated with necessary minerals. CPP-ACP stabilizes calcium and phosphate ions so they can be released at the tooth surface under acidic conditions, where they are needed most to reverse early decay.

Maximizing Oral Protection Without Fluoride

While alternative ingredients provide excellent support, maintaining a proactive oral hygiene routine is important without fluoride. Brushing must be consistently performed for a full two minutes, twice daily, ensuring the toothbrush physically reaches all tooth surfaces, including along the gumline. Using a soft-bristled brush or an electric toothbrush helps remove plaque and debris efficiently without causing damage.

Dietary management plays a significant role in a non-fluoride oral care strategy. Limiting the frequency of acid and sugar exposure is paramount, as reducing consumption of acidic foods and sugary drinks minimizes the time bacteria produce enamel-eroding acids. Staying well-hydrated by drinking water throughout the day is also beneficial, as water helps rinse away food particles and stimulates saliva flow.

Saliva is a natural defense mechanism containing calcium and phosphate ions that support remineralization and neutralize acids. Supplementing the brushing routine with flossing once daily removes plaque from between the teeth. Furthermore, incorporating a neutral pH or alcohol-free mouthwash can help maintain a balanced oral environment.

Professional care from a dentist remains a necessity for those avoiding fluoride. Regular check-ups, typically every six months, allow monitoring for early signs of decay or demineralization that might be reversed. The dental team can also apply protective sealants or recommend localized, professional-grade remineralizing treatments if concerns arise.
